Match of the Day, a mainstay of British television, could see significant changes for the 2025/26 season. The BBC has already confirmed that host Gary Lineker will leave at the end of this season.

Earlier on Wednesday, Kusal Mendis and Avishka Fernando both slammed centuries to set up a convincing 45-run victory for Sri Lanka in the rain-interrupted first ODI in Dambulla. Sri Lanka posted a commanding 324-5 in 49.2 overs before rain stopped play. New Zealand, chasing a revised target of 221 off 27 overs, were restricted to 175-9 in the day-night game. (Live Scorecard)
Sky Sports presenter Kelly Cates has, reportedly, been identified by the BBC as one of their top contenders to replace Gary Lineker on Match of the Day from the start of the next season. After a 25-year tenure as MOTD presenter, it was announced that former England striker Lineker will depart the show at the end of this season, leaving the BBC in search of a replacement.
Gary Lineker said hosting Match Of The Day for more than two decades has been “an absolute joy and privilege”, but that it is “the right time” for him to exit and “someone else to take the helm” as the BBC look to make changes to the programme.
